/dports/www/firefox-legacy/firefox-52.8.0esr/media/libvpx/vp9/common/arm/neon/ |
H A D | vp9_idct8x8_add_neon.c | 32 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in TRANSPOSE8X8() local 40 d19s16 = vget_high_s16(*q9s16); in TRANSPOSE8X8() 59 *q13s16 = vcombine_s16(d19s16, d27s16); in TRANSPOSE8X8() 103 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in IDCT8x8_1D() local 117 d19s16 = vget_high_s16(*q9s16); in IDCT8x8_1D() 132 q3s32 = vmull_s16(d19s16, d0s16); in IDCT8x8_1D() 149 q3s32 = vmull_s16(d19s16, d1s16); in IDCT8x8_1D() 181 d19s16 = vqrshrn_n_s32(q3s32, 14); in IDCT8x8_1D() 184 *q9s16 = vcombine_s16(d18s16, d19s16); in IDCT8x8_1D()
|
H A D | vp9_idct16x16_add_neon.c | 48 d19s16 = vget_high_s16(*q9s16); in TRANSPOSE8X8() 67 *q13s16 = vcombine_s16(d19s16, d27s16); in TRANSPOSE8X8() 146 d19s16 = vget_high_s16(q9s16); in vp9_idct16x16_256_add_neon_pass1() 165 q3s32 = vmull_s16(d19s16, d0s16); in vp9_idct16x16_256_add_neon_pass1() 167 q6s32 = vmull_s16(d19s16, d1s16); in vp9_idct16x16_256_add_neon_pass1() 220 d19s16 = vqrshrn_n_s32(q1s32, 14); in vp9_idct16x16_256_add_neon_pass1() 222 q9s16 = vcombine_s16(d18s16, d19s16); in vp9_idct16x16_256_add_neon_pass1() 391 d19s16 = vget_high_s16(q9s16); in vp9_idct16x16_256_add_neon_pass2() 498 d19s16 = vget_high_s16(q9s16); in vp9_idct16x16_256_add_neon_pass2() 510 q3s32 = vmull_s16(d19s16, d31s16); in vp9_idct16x16_256_add_neon_pass2() [all …]
|
H A D | vp9_idct32x32_add_neon.c | 205 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in idct32_transpose_pair() local 232 d19s16 = vget_high_s16(q9s16); in idct32_transpose_pair() 251 q13s16 = vcombine_s16(d19s16, d27s16); in idct32_transpose_pair()
|
/dports/lang/spidermonkey60/firefox-60.9.0/third_party/aom/aom_dsp/arm/ |
H A D | idct16x16_add_neon.c | 29 d19s16 = vget_high_s16(*q9s16); in TRANSPOSE8X8() 48 *q13s16 = vcombine_s16(d19s16, d27s16); in TRANSPOSE8X8() 125 d19s16 = vget_high_s16(q9s16); in aom_idct16x16_256_add_neon_pass1() 144 q3s32 = vmull_s16(d19s16, d0s16); in aom_idct16x16_256_add_neon_pass1() 146 q6s32 = vmull_s16(d19s16, d1s16); in aom_idct16x16_256_add_neon_pass1() 199 d19s16 = vqrshrn_n_s32(q1s32, 14); in aom_idct16x16_256_add_neon_pass1() 201 q9s16 = vcombine_s16(d18s16, d19s16); in aom_idct16x16_256_add_neon_pass1() 366 d19s16 = vget_high_s16(q9s16); in aom_idct16x16_256_add_neon_pass2() 473 d19s16 = vget_high_s16(q9s16); in aom_idct16x16_256_add_neon_pass2() 485 q3s32 = vmull_s16(d19s16, d31s16); in aom_idct16x16_256_add_neon_pass2() [all …]
|
H A D | idct32x32_add_neon.c | 160 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in idct32_transpose_pair() local 187 d19s16 = vget_high_s16(q9s16); in idct32_transpose_pair() 206 q13s16 = vcombine_s16(d19s16, d27s16); in idct32_transpose_pair()
|
/dports/devel/godot/godot-3.2.3-stable/thirdparty/libvpx/vpx_dsp/arm/ |
H A D | idct16x16_add_neon.c | 33 d19s16 = vget_high_s16(*q9s16); in TRANSPOSE8X8() 52 *q13s16 = vcombine_s16(d19s16, d27s16); in TRANSPOSE8X8() 131 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ass1() 150 q3s32 = vmull_s16(d19s16, d0s16); in vpx_idct16x16_256_add_neon_pass1() 152 q6s32 = vmull_s16(d19s16, d1s16); in vpx_idct16x16_256_add_neon_pass1() 205 d19s16 = vqrshrn_n_s32(q1s32, 14); in vpx_idct16x16_256_add_neon_pass1() 207 q9s16 = vcombine_s16(d18s16, d19s16); in vpx_idct16x16_256_add_neon_pass1() 376 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ass2() 483 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ass2() 495 q3s32 = vmull_s16(d19s16, d31s16); in vpx_idct16x16_256_add_neon_pass2() [all …]
|
H A D | idct32x32_add_neon.c | 174 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in idct32_transpose_pair() local 201 d19s16 = vget_high_s16(q9s16); in idct32_transpose_pair() 220 q13s16 = vcombine_s16(d19s16, d27s16); in idct32_transpose_pair()
|
/dports/devel/godot-tools/godot-3.2.3-stable/thirdparty/libvpx/vpx_dsp/arm/ |
H A D | idct16x16_add_neon.c | 33 d19s16 = vget_high_s16(*q9s16); in TRANSPOSE8X8() 52 *q13s16 = vcombine_s16(d19s16, d27s16); in TRANSPOSE8X8() 131 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ass1() 150 q3s32 = vmull_s16(d19s16, d0s16); in vpx_idct16x16_256_add_neon_pass1() 152 q6s32 = vmull_s16(d19s16, d1s16); in vpx_idct16x16_256_add_neon_pass1() 205 d19s16 = vqrshrn_n_s32(q1s32, 14); in vpx_idct16x16_256_add_neon_pass1() 207 q9s16 = vcombine_s16(d18s16, d19s16); in vpx_idct16x16_256_add_neon_pass1() 376 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ass2() 483 d19s16 = vget_high_s16(q9s16); in vpx_idct16x16_256_add_neon_pass2() 495 q3s32 = vmull_s16(d19s16, d31s16); in vpx_idct16x16_256_add_neon_pass2() [all …]
|
H A D | idct32x32_add_neon.c | 174 int16x4_t d16s16, d17s16, d18s16, d19s16, d20s16, d21s16, d22s16, d23s16; in idct32_transpose_pair() local 201 d19s16 = vget_high_s16(q9s16); in idct32_transpose_pair() 220 q13s16 = vcombine_s16(d19s16, d27s16); in idct32_transpose_pair()
|
/dports/lang/spidermonkey60/firefox-60.9.0/media/libvpx/libvpx/vpx_dsp/arm/ |
H A D | idct16x16_add_neon.c | 45 d19s16 = vget_high_s16(q9s16); in idct16x16_256_add_neon_pass1() 64 q3s32 = vmull_s16(d19s16, d0s16); in idct16x16_256_add_neon_pass1() 66 q6s32 = vmull_s16(d19s16, d1s16); in idct16x16_256_add_neon_pass1() 119 d19s16 = vrshrn_n_s32(q1s32, 14); in idct16x16_256_add_neon_pass1() 121 q9s16 = vcombine_s16(d18s16, d19s16); in idct16x16_256_add_neon_pass1() 304 d19s16 = vget_high_s16(q9s16); in idct16x16_256_add_neon_pass2() 388 q11s32 = vmlsl_s16(q11s32, d19s16, d31s16); in idct16x16_256_add_neon_pass2() 390 q13s32 = vmlal_s16(q13s32, d19s16, d30s16); in idct16x16_256_add_neon_pass2() 411 d19s16 = vget_high_s16(q9s16); in idct16x16_256_add_neon_pass2() 423 q3s32 = vmull_s16(d19s16, d31s16); in idct16x16_256_add_neon_pass2() [all …]
|
/dports/www/firefox-legacy/firefox-52.8.0esr/media/libvpx/vp8/common/arm/neon/ |
H A D | vp8_subpixelvariance_neon.c | 770 int16x4_t d18s16, d19s16, d20s16, d21s16, d22s16, d23s16, d24s16, d25s16; 843 d19s16 = vreinterpret_s16_u16(vget_high_u16(q9u16)); 846 q15s32 = vmlal_s16(q15s32, d19s16, d19s16);
|